Our story begins with my grandfather, a renowned architect and an expert in cultivating plants, he set out with a vision to build an ideal holiday home for his family. He designed this home by incorporating local architectural heritage, embodying the essence of a Northern Thai traditional house. Expertly crafted by Thai Craftsmen using teak timber, it is designed to withstand our hot and humid climate throughout the year. Situated in a peaceful area of Mae Jo, only 30 minutes from the centre

This remarkable Teak wood house is constructed using traditional methods that prioritize functionality to withstand Thailand's ever-changing weather. The design allows the wind to permeate the house from any direction, providing a true northern-style house experience that you and your family or friends will cherish forever.
